在当今信息化时代,企业对于系统间的协作和整合提出了更高的要求。跨进程通信(Inter-Process Communication,IPC)技术应运而生,而跨进程2.9框架便是这一领域中的佼佼者。本文将深入揭秘跨进程2.9框架,探讨其原理、应用场景以及如何助力企业提升效率。
一、跨进程2.9框架概述
1.1 什么是跨进程通信
跨进程通信是指在不同进程间进行数据交换和同步的技术。在多进程环境下,进程间需要共享数据或协同工作,这就需要一种机制来实现进程间的通信。
1.2 跨进程2.9框架简介
跨进程2.9框架是一款基于消息队列的跨进程通信框架,它通过消息队列来实现进程间的数据传输。该框架具有高性能、高可靠性和易用性等特点,能够满足企业级应用的需求。
二、跨进程2.9框架原理
2.1 消息队列
跨进程2.9框架的核心是消息队列。消息队列是一种先进先出(FIFO)的数据结构,用于存储待处理的消息。进程间通过发送和接收消息来实现通信。
2.2 消息传递机制
跨进程2.9框架采用异步消息传递机制,即发送方将消息放入消息队列,接收方从队列中取出消息进行处理。这种机制具有以下优点:
- 解耦:发送方和接收方无需知道对方的存在,降低了系统耦合度。
- 异步:发送方无需等待接收方处理完成,提高了系统响应速度。
- 可靠:消息队列提供消息持久化存储,确保消息不会丢失。
三、跨进程2.9框架应用场景
3.1 分布式系统
在分布式系统中,跨进程2.9框架可以用于实现不同节点间的数据交换和同步,提高系统整体性能。
3.2 微服务架构
在微服务架构中,跨进程2.9框架可以用于实现服务间的通信,降低服务间耦合度,提高系统可扩展性。
3.3 实时数据处理
跨进程2.9框架可以用于实现实时数据处理,如实时监控、实时分析等场景。
四、跨进程2.9框架助力企业提升效率
4.1 提高系统性能
跨进程2.9框架通过异步消息传递机制,降低了系统耦合度,提高了系统响应速度,从而提升了系统性能。
4.2 降低开发成本
跨进程2.9框架提供了一系列成熟的功能和组件,降低了企业开发成本。
4.3 提高系统可维护性
跨进程2.9框架具有良好的可扩展性和可维护性,便于企业进行系统升级和维护。
五、总结
跨进程2.9框架作为一款高效的跨进程通信框架,在企业级应用中具有广泛的应用前景。通过深入理解其原理和应用场景,企业可以更好地利用该框架提升系统性能,降低开发成本,提高系统可维护性。在信息化时代,跨进程2.9框架将成为企业高效协作的秘密武器。
